Analysis
Greece recorded 4.68 for suicide rate in 2021.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 5.9% on the previous year and up 8.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, suicide rate in Greece peaked at 5.39 in 2018 and was at its lowest, 2.86, in 2002.
Greece ranks 131st of 184 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 22 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 3.23 | 2.86 | 3.51 | 10 |
| 2010s | 4.76 | 3.4 | 5.39 | 10 |
| 2020s | 4.55 | 4.42 | 4.68 | 2 |
